Secrets to Unlocking Virtual Team Intelligence with expert Jessica Lipnack — Leadership TeleSeminar Recording

Jessica Lipnack is the co-founder of NetAge.com and is a brilliant strategist when it comes to building high performing virtual teams.

Jessica was a guest speaker at the IATF Virtual Team Leader VIRTUAL CONFERENCE held December 8 – 11, 2009.  This event was designed for all who are new to leading Virtual Teams.

During this live an interactive call, Jessica shared valuable lessons for all who lead Virtual Teams.

 

  • We are ALL working on Virtual Teams — what the research tells us about distance
  • A Virtual Team will often follow the following path of development:  Storm – Form – Norm – Perform (co-located teams follow:  Form – Storm – Norm – Perform)
  • Handling conflict
  • The need for inspirational leaders on Virtual Teams
  • Death to status reports
  • Key attributes of Virtual Teams
  • Can absence make a team grow stronger?
  • Do you really need screen sharing?
